Brand New & Exclusive full or part time Optometrist position in Penzance. This is a well-established practice with regular full clinics and an excellent reputation within the local community it serves, with an established team of Optical professionals already working at the practice to support you in the role. The Opticians in question are a leading provider of eye care to the UK and are looking for an Optometrist to maintain their high standards and provide first class service in their small but busy practice.

For your services is a fully negotiable basic salary depending upon your experience and qualifications, 33 days holiday inclusive of bank holidays, plus bonus and no Sunday work!

Key Duties
  • Full or part time position of up to five days a week
  • General working hours are 9am-5pm, with balanced weekend work
  • No Sundays or bank holidays
  • Experienced Optical staff working in the practice to support you in your role
  • Excellent reputation within Optics
  • Smaller, independent feel practice where you will have greater flexibility to spend time with patients
Package and Benefits
  • Generous base salary up to £55,000 depending on experience
  • Flexible testing times
  • Great work life balance
  • Constant support and progression opportunities
  • GOC fees paid
  • CET provided in-house
Key Skills, Qualifications and Client Requirements
  • GOC Registered
  • Right to work in UK
